PDF转图片顺序:专业指南与高效实践

PDF转图片顺序:专业指南与高效实践

在现代数字化办公中,PDF文件因其跨平台兼容性和安全性而广泛使用,但在某些场景下,如网页嵌入、图像编辑或移动设备浏览,我们需要将PDF转换为图片格式。此时,保持转换后的图片顺序与原始PDF页面一致至关重要。本文将深入探讨PDF转图片顺序的技术细节、工具推荐及最佳实践,帮助用户高效完成任务。

为什么PDF转图片顺序如此重要?

PDF文件通常包含多页内容,例如报告、手册或设计稿。如果转换后图片顺序混乱,可能导致以下问题:

  • 文档逻辑性受损:读者无法按原顺序阅读,影响信息传达。
  • 自动化流程中断:在批量处理或数据分析中,顺序错误会导致后续步骤失败。
  • 用户体验下降:尤其对于电子书或幻灯片,顺序颠倒会降低可用性。

因此,选择正确的工具和方法来确保顺序正确,是PDF转换中的核心环节。

PDF转图片顺序的技术原理

PDF转图片本质上是将每一页渲染为独立的图像文件(如PNG、JPEG)。转换过程中,软件需要解析PDF的页面结构,并按照页码顺序(从1开始)逐一提取。以下是关键因素:

  • 页面索引系统:PDF内部使用页码或对象标识符标记页面,专业工具会读取这些元数据来维持顺序。
  • 文件命名约定:输出图片通常以序号命名(如page1.png, page2.png),确保顺序可视化。
  • 渲染引擎:如Adobe Acrobat或开源库PDFium,能准确处理复杂布局,避免页面重排。

简而言之,顺序保持依赖于工具的解析能力和文件管理方式。

专业工具推荐:确保顺序转换

市场上有多种工具可用于PDF转图片,以下是几类高效解决方案:

1. 桌面软件(适合高精度需求)

例如Adobe Acrobat ProPDFelement,它们提供批量转换功能,并允许自定义输出格式和质量。操作时:

  1. 打开PDF文件,进入“导出”或“转换”菜单。
  2. 选择“图像”格式,如PNG或JPEG。
  3. 设置输出文件夹,启用“按页面顺序保存”选项(通常默认开启)。
  4. 点击转换,软件将自动生成顺序编号的图片文件。

这类工具能完美保持顺序,尤其适用于大型文档。

2. 在线工具(便捷快速)

SmallpdfILovePDF,适合简单任务。用户上传PDF后,网站会自动按顺序下载图片。但需注意:

  • 选择支持“批量下载”的工具,以确保所有图片顺序打包。
  • 检查输出ZIP文件中的文件名,通常已排序。

3. 开发者工具(可编程控制)

对于自动化需求,可使用编程库如PyMuPDF(Python)pdf.js(JavaScript)。示例代码:

import fitz  # PyMuPDF
doc = fitz.open('input.pdf')
for i, page in enumerate(doc):
    pix = page.get_pixmap()
    pix.save(f'output_page_{i+1}.png')

通过循环遍历页面,可确保输出图片按索引顺序生成,非常适合集成到自定义工作流中。

常见问题与解决方案

即使使用专业工具,有时仍可能遇到顺序问题。以下是典型场景及应对方法:

  • 问题:输出图片顺序错乱
    可能原因:工具未正确解析PDF结构。解决方案:尝试更换工具,或手动检查PDF页码是否连续。
  • 问题:PDF包含加密或权限限制
    解决方案:使用授权软件解密后再转换,或在线工具支持受限PDF。
  • 问题:文件命名不规范
    解决方案:在转换设置中启用“零填充”命名(如page001.png),便于自动排序。

最佳实践与技巧

为了高效实现PDF转图片顺序,建议遵循以下步骤:

  1. 预检查PDF文件:确保页面顺序在原文件中正确,使用阅读器预览验证。
  2. 选择合适工具:根据需求平衡精度与速度,优先支持顺序保持的工具。
  3. 设置输出参数:统一图像格式、分辨率和命名规则,例如使用“页码+序号”模式。
  4. 验证结果:转换后,用文件管理器排序图片并快速浏览,确认顺序无误。

结语

PDF转图片顺序是文档处理中的基础但关键环节。通过了解技术原理、选择合适工具并遵循最佳实践,用户可以轻松应对各种场景,确保转换结果可靠高效。无论您是办公人员、设计师还是开发者,掌握这些方法将极大提升工作效率。

未来,随着AI技术的发展,智能排序和自动修复功能可能会进一步简化这一过程,但目前手动控制仍是保证质量的核心。